Output 64a33bbfcba2049a4b064823e1d38ef1336bbdbe2fb19680e84ae8617eb94fe2:3

value
138789947
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57662010306e5ff5847b3c9c23986c94b0eee16c OP_EQUALVERIFY OP_CHECKSIG
address
18y88UbckFcsisza4gkU81LCLo5qeeXT1k
transaction
64a33bbfcba2049a4b064823e1d38ef1336bbdbe2fb19680e84ae8617eb94fe2
spent
true